Greater Sudbury Paramedics Honoured with Exemplary Service Medals

Greater Sudbury Advanced Care Paramedic Lorraine Belanger has been awarded the Governor General’s Exemplary Service Medal for 20 years of outstanding service to the pre-hospital emergency medical services community.

Residents of New Sudbury Advised of Potential for Low Water Pressure On October 6 and 7

Residents of New Sudbury, may notice low water pressure on Thursday, October 6 and on Friday, October 7 during scheduled water pressure testing at the Moss and Montrose Booster Stations.
